Output 63bbfa694f8aaa5da8c2c62db1c98135932bf28289771d2babf94636cae0ff26:0

value
844211933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ad5126d8002324d551ed333473a9707ca62d5a29 OP_EQUAL
address
3HVS3FYz1oRmTiyP15ibN4LNHfWCoxNhPq
transaction
63bbfa694f8aaa5da8c2c62db1c98135932bf28289771d2babf94636cae0ff26
spent
true